How to sync your iPhone photos with your computer

A friend of mine recently asked me how she could get her pictures off her iPhone and on to her computer. I quickly replied that the easiest method was to just email the pictures to herself.

But then she told me she had a couple hundred pictures. Hmmmm... suddenly emailing the photos wasn't such a great solution any more.

So I did some digging and found that you can transfer all of the pictures from your iPhone to your computer without using iTunes by connecting your iPhone to your computer with the supplied USB cable and following the instructions found on the link below.

Now for some of you this solution may seem fairly straight-forward. For others, I may as well have just handed you a 100 page iPhone manual written in Greek.

PhotoSync for iPhone and iPadIf you're in the latter category, you might consider checking out the PhotoSync app in the App Store which, when coupled with the PhotoSync software on your computer, allows you to pick and choose which photos you want transferred to your computer and then auto-magically transfer them using a wi-fi or Bluetooth connection. No USB connection required. You can find out more about the PhotoSync app using the link below.

Why on earth this isn't a built-in feature of the iPhone still baffles me. But until Apple decides to set iPhone users free once and for all by getting rid of the iPhone's dependence on a USB cable and iTunes, the PhotoSync app is a pretty good alternative.
